Illinois adds new paid time off mandate

SPRINGFIELD – As of January 1, 2024, Illinois business owners with five or more employees will be required to provide a minimum of 40 hours of paid leave for any reason per 12 months for all full-time employees. TMA to be represented at State Capitol with new lobbyist

SPRINGFIELD – TMA is pleased to announce a new lobbyist after the retirement of TMA’s longtime State Capitol representative Jay Shattuck. 

David Curtin, TMA’s new State Capitol representative, has years of experience in politics, government, and the private sector.
